Analysis

In 2024, groundnuts, excluding shelled — producer price in Indonesia stood at 20.53 million SLC. That is the highest value across all 22 years on record.

The figure is up 16.1% on the previous year and up 68.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, groundnuts, excluding shelled — producer price in Indonesia peaked at 20.53 million SLC in 2024 and was at its lowest, 1.08 million SLC, in 1992.

Indonesia ranks 1st of 63 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

This sub-domain contains data on agriculture producer prices and the producer price index. Agriculture producer prices are prices received by farmers for primary crops, live animals and livestock primary products as collected at the point of initial sale (prices paid at the farm gate). Annual data are provided from 1991 (while mothly data start in January 2010) for 180 countries and 212 products. The producer price index is the index of agricultural producer prices that measures the average annual change over time in the selling prices received by farmers (prices at the farm gate or at the first point of sale). The three categories of producer price index available in FAOSTAT comprise: single-item price index, commodity group index and the agriculture producer price index.
